Accenture Products & Platforms are looking for a driven and analytically minded Presales Manager to join our Digital Video Services business unit, supporting the growth of our Advertising Software product. This role sits at the intersection of sales, product, marketing, and engineering — acting as the commercial and technical bridge that converts opportunity into closed business. You will be expected to operate in a data-driven way, continuously measuring and improving your impact on pipeline conversion.
The Work:
Pipeline & sales enablement:
-
Own presales engagement across the full pipeline lifecycle
-
Lead qualification, product presentations
-
Live demos and demo scripts, orals, and client team presentations.
-
Produce and maintain core sales collaterals including stage 0 decks, credential decks, qualification checklists, promotional videos, and battlecards
RFP management
-
Lead presales response to RFPs in close interlock with the solutioning team.
-
Deliver compliancy matrices, product value propositions, and bill of materials that are accurate, compelling, and differentiated.
Marketing & event presence
-
Represent the product at industry events and trade shows.
-
Manage booth preparation, demo environments, and client interactions on-site.
-
Translate event presence into qualified leads and measurable pipeline contribution.
R&D interlock & innovation
-
Act as the voice of the market into R&D.
-
Systematically collect, structure, and prioritize feedback from sales teams and clients
-
Contributing to the product roadmap and next-generation feature definition.
Product & engineering interlock
-
Collaborate with Product Management and Engineering to surface bugs, usability gaps, and improvement opportunities early — before they impact client engagements.
-
Serve as a quality feedback loop between the field and the product team.
